A number cube with the numbers 1 through 6 is rolled. What is the theoretical probability, as a decimal, of the number cube showing a 1? Round the decimal to the nearest hundredth

Answer:

0.17 (rounded)

Explanation:

There's only one way a 1 can appear on a number cube out of 6 possible sides. Thus, the theoretical probability of the number cube showing a 1 is 1/6, or 0.17 rounded.
